A White Bean Stew for All Seasons Cook's Illustrated
1. Dissolve sugar and 1 tablespoon salt in 1 quart cold water in large container. Submerge shrimp in brine, cover, and refrigerate for 15 minutes. Remove shrimp from brine and pat dry with paper towels. 2. Heat 1 tablespoon oil in 12-inch skillet over medium heat until shimmering.
Tuscan Shrimp and Beans America's Test Kitchen
Recipe. 1 lb. large shell-on shrimp (26-30 per pound), peeled, deveined, and tails removed, save the shells! Heat 1 T. oil in a 12-inch skillet over medium heat until shimmering. Add shrimp shells and cook, stirring frequently, until they begin to turn spotty brown and skillet starts to brown, 5 to 6 minutes.

Tuscan Shrimp and Beans from Cooks Illustrated. Lunch Ideas, Dinner
Heat 2 tablespoons oil the skillet over medium-low heat. Add the onion, garlic, thyme, anchovies, and pepper flakes. Season with salt and pepper. Cook until the onion is tender, about 3 minutes, stirring occasionally. Add the beans, tomatoes, wine, shrimp stock, and butter. Simmer, partially covered, for 15 minutes, stirring occasionally.
